Subject: Cut-over summary — Dunmore pool manager

The switch to the Dunmore connection pool manager completed on schedule. Plugin authors should note that connections are now leased, not owned, and idle handles are reclaimed after the configured timeout. No API changes beyond that; existing plugins ran clean in soak tests. The pool settings now active on the shared cluster are listed below.

config for yahof-tajop:
zorath:
  pin: 7493
  metrics_host: metrics.zorath.tolvaqsys.internal
  tenant: praiel
  seal: seal_fd9cd4f1

Ticket: SketchLoom undo/redo service auth failing

Hey sec review folks — the history service behind SketchLoom's diagram editor (the thing that stores undo/redo snapshots) started rejecting calls Tuesday. Root cause: the service credential expired and nobody got the renewal ping. Undo works locally but redo across sessions is dead. Marta rotated the credential this morning and confirmed the history stack replays cleanly. Flagging here for audit trail purposes. The replacement key for the snapshot service is below.

API key for kageg-yawip: vxb15-hPYGepB2Ktrw1iB

Off-site run — Calibration weights, batch 7

- Confirm all twelve weights from the Marnel Labs set are logged against the Torvik off-site manifest.
- Verify crate seals intact; note any damage before loading.
- Records team signs the transfer sheet in duplicate.

The confidential hand-over instruction for the courier follows below.

handover note for tajef-yafof: the belox jorael courier leaves the jorix ledger at gate 9537 under passcode 794379